IS THIS THE SAME AS TIMESHARE?

No, with timeshare, you never actually own the property; instead, you purchase a usage right for a specific period, typically a fixed week in a hotel complex. However, as a co-owner of a share in a &Hamlet, you have the opportunity to benefit from potential price appreciation due to a higher market value of the property. You enjoy continuous access throughout the year, have storage space for personal belongings, and the vacation home is exclusively available to co-owners and their guests.

HOW MUCH WILL THE MONTHLY COSTS BE?

The monthly expenses will be specific to each &Hamlet and will vary based on the size and location of the property. These costs will be directly transferred to the co-owners without any additional markup by &Hamlet.

 

To offer you maximum predictability, the monthly invoice will be based on an annual budget and will remain constant each month. At the end of the year, the actual expenses will be reconciled, and any surplus will be refunded to you, while any shortfall will require an additional payment.

 

Upon purchase, a deposit equivalent to 6 months' worth of expenses will be paid.

WHAT WILL HAPPEN IF A CO-OWNER MISS THEIR MONTHLY PAYMENTS?

As an owner of an &Hamlet, you will not be impacted if other co-owners fail to meet their payment obligations. In such circumstances, &Hamlet will intervene, cover the payments, and address the matter with the individual owner. If the problem persists, the owner may lose access to their &Hamlet. Ultimately, if necessary, we will step in and sell the share to a new owner.

HOW DOES THE SCHEDULING SYSTEM WORK?

The reservation system allows you to book a stay up to two years in advance or as close as 48 hours before arrival. To ensure a fair distribution among the co-owners, it is possible to hold up to six reservations simultaneously at any given time. Each stay must last a minimum of two nights and can usually last a maximum of two weeks. There must be an equivalent number of days between two reservations and the first stay; for example, if you reserve a one-week stay, you must wait for one week before using your &Hamlet again. This is to ensure a fair distribution of access to &Hamlet for the owners throughout the year.

In the reservation system, we have defined a series of special dates based on Norwegian holidays, as well as a peak season determined by the property's location. To ensure a fair distribution of the most popular days, you can keep one reservation during a popular holiday or vacation period and three reservations during the peak season. There is also a limit on the number of stays allowed during holidays and peak seasons. The reservation system learns from the owners' usage patterns, adjusting the definition of the peak season for each unique &Hamlet, making the distribution even more equitable.

The maximum length of one stay depends on how many shares you own: 1 share = 2 weeks, 2 shares = 3 weeks, 3 shares = 4 weeks, 4 shares = 5 weeks.

HOW DO I CANCEL A RESERVATION?

You have the option to cancel a reservation without it affecting your allocation of 45 days per year per share, as long as you cancel at least 30 days before the first date of the stay. However, if you cancel the reservation after this period, it will count towards your available days, unless other co-owners book a stay on those original dates. In case of cancellation, the other owners will be notified, giving them the opportunity to make a reservation.
